First publication: Development in the congressional investigation into the Israeli NGOs that participated in financing the Kaplan protest and are suspected of undermining Israeli democracy, with funds they allegedly received from the Biden administration
As a reminder, the NGOs, including the "Movement for Quality Government" and "Blue and White Future", received letters in March from the Congressional Foreign Affairs and Judiciary Committees requiring them to submit detailed documents regarding their activities and financial flows, including transcripts of text messages, by April 9; This is as a result of suspicions that they received direct or indirect funding from the Biden administration in order to intervene in Israeli politics with its help - something that, according to US law, could amount to an illegal subversion of the democratic regime of a US ally.
We are now announcing that Congress is not satisfied with the documents submitted by at least some of the NGOs, and consider the material submitted to be a partial and insufficient answer to the questions raised about them.
In light of this, a second letter was written to the NGOs with a demand to complete the missing materials as soon as possible, and work has even begun on issuing subpoenas for the heads of the NGOs to come and give testimony before Congress.
